ABSOLUTE MAXIMUM RATINGS
ELECTRICAL CHARACTERISTICS
(MAX7651 AVDD = VPWMV = DVDD = VREF+ = +4.5V to +5.5V, VREF- = 0, fXTAL = 12MHz. MAX7652 AVDD = VPWMV = DVDD = +2.7V
to +3.6V, VREF+ = +2.5V, VREF- = 0, ACOM = AVDD/2, fXTAL = 12MHz. TA = TMIN to TMAX, unless otherwise noted. Typical values are
at TA = +25°C.)
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These are stress ratings only, and functional
operation of the device at these or any other conditions beyond those indicated in the operational sections of the specifications is not implied. Exposure to
absolute maximum rating conditions for extended periods may affect device reliability.
AVDD, PWMV, DVDD to AGND_ ..............................-0.3V to +6V
AVDD, DVDD to DGND..............................................-0.3V to +6V
AVDD to DVDD .......................................................-0.3V to +0.3V
AGND, PWMG to DGND .......................................-0.3V to +0.3V
Analog Inputs (AIN_, ACOM, XTAL1, XTAL2)
to AGND................................................-0.3V to AVDD_ + 0.3V
Analog Outputs (PWMA, PWMB)
to AGND_..............................................-0.3V to AVDD_ + 0.3V
Digital I/O (A_, AD_, ALE/PROG, EA/VPP, INT0,
INT1, P_._, PSEN, RST) to DGND ..........-0.3V to DVDD + 0.3V
REF+, REF- to AGND_ ..............................-0.3V to AVDD_ + 0.3V
Short-Circuit Duration (PWM_, P_._, ALE/PROG, PSEN)..........1s
Continuous Power Dissipation (TA = +70°C)
64-Pin TQFP (derate 5.00mW/°C above +70°C).........500mW
Operating Temperature Range
MAX765_CCB ....................................................0°C to +70°C
MAX765_ECB .................................................-40°C to +85°C
Junction Temperature ......................................................+150°C
Storage Temperature Range .............................-65°C to +150°C
Lead Temperature (soldering, 10s) .................................+300°C
